How to Enter:

The Thomas Alva Edison Kiwanis Regional Science & Engineering Fair encourages scientifically talented Southwest Florida area middle school (6-8) and high school (9-12) students to enter the annual fair held at Florida Gulf Coast University. The science fair provides an invaluable experience for students to present their work and share ideas with others. Science inquiry and research are also part of Florida’s Next Generation Sunshine State Standards for Science.

Form 1 – Checklist for Adult Sponsor, Form 1A – Student Checklist, RSEF Research PlanForm 1B – Approval Form, and Official RSEF Abstract Form must be completed and submitted for each project that competes at Regionals. Students can access these forms and other forms necessary for restricted areas of research by using the Project Forms section of this website.  Our interactive RSEF Documentation Checklist, an Intel ISEF wizard-like document, may be used as a Project Forms “Cover Page” and can assist students with the identification of necessary project forms. The students will then need to complete the forms, obtain signatures and then submit forms by the appropriate DEADLINE.
